Forces all standard links (<a> tags) on a webpage to open in a new browser tab.

Open Link In New Tab is a simple, lightweight, and essential Chrome extension designed to enforce a consistent browsing experience: every standard link you click opens in a new tab. Tired of links hijacking your current tab? This extension runs silently in the background, automatically modifying all standard anchor tags (<a>) on a webpage to ensure they use target="_blank". This prevents accidental navigation away from the page you are currently viewing, making your research, reading, and general browsing workflow much more efficient. Key Features: Universal New Tab Behavior: Forces all static and dynamically loaded links on every website to open in a new tab. Seamless Integration: Runs quietly in the background without interfering with the webpage's user interface. Global Toggle: Easily enable or disable the extension's core functionality with a single switch in the toolbar popup. The state is remembered across sessions. Dynamic Content Support: Uses a Mutation Observer to automatically process links loaded via JavaScript or AJAX after the initial page load.
